Late Night Music


Last weekend Carol, one of Leah's good friends, came into town from Chicago to visit for the weekend. Carol plays guitar and it just so happens that Leah does too. Together they jammed and made some beautiful sounds. It was great to hear some original music from good friends. This also gave me the chance to play around with a little light as well. Back when I lived in Marquette I started playing around with long shutter speeds and popping off some light. Although I didn't have an external flash with me, I did use a white piece of paper to bounce the built-in flash off the walls. That helped to cut down on the harsh flash, but still left me with a clean image. Because the shutter speed was slow it allowed for some fun with light streaks from the lamps in the room. All-in-all it was great to do a little experimenting again.
